September 2 – The Darlington Heights Volunteer Fire Department will hold their annual fundraiser on Saturday, Sept. 11, from 3 – 9 p.m. For more than 30 years “The Heights” has been cooking up the most delicious barbequed pork with their own special sauce. Also on the menu is barbequed chicken cooked by Tony Mitchell, along with all the fixings. Delicious homemade pies and cakes will be for sale.

There will be a kiddie carnival and bounce house for all the young ones. And anyone with antique cars, trucks, etc. is asked to cruise-in around 3 p.m. Music will be by West Wind Band from Bedford and will play from 6-9 p.m.

What better way to remember the 9-11 attack than to support your local firefighters in their fundraising effort on 9-11.
